I have seen this question asked before, but I am still having problems setting up web pages for users. I have just put a new server running red hat linux 8 and apache 2.0.40. I have put up servers before to server user web pages, but this one is not working the same way. When I set it to serve web pages it says that I have a default overlap on port 80. I have also received a forbidden 403 error and I have checked the permissions. I have also received an error stating the directory does not exist. This is puzzling, can anyone help?
